Decoding Security Access in VCDS

One common area of confusion for new VCDS users revolves around security access. Let’s clarify some key points:

  • Purpose of Security Access: Security access codes are implemented to prevent unauthorized modifications to critical vehicle systems. They primarily control access to specific adaptation channels and coding functions within certain modules. Not all modules require security access. Graying out of “Basic Settings,” “Coding,” or “Adaptation” doesn’t necessarily indicate a need for a security access code; it might simply mean the module lacks those functionalities.

  • Obtaining Security Access Codes: These codes are typically found in official service manuals specific to your vehicle’s make, model, and year. Unfortunately, there’s no universal database for these codes due to security concerns. Searching online forums dedicated to your specific vehicle model might yield some information, but always prioritize official sources.

  • Functionality Controlled by Security Access: Security access codes unlock advanced functionalities within modules. This often includes adaptations that fine-tune specific system behaviors and coding options that allow for customization. The specific functions vary depending on the module and vehicle.

Navigating Modules and CANbus in VCDS

Understanding how VCDS interacts with your vehicle’s modules is crucial. Here are some important considerations:

  • CANbus and Auto-Scan: Vehicles equipped with a Controller Area Network (CANbus) system allow VCDS to automatically scan and identify all connected modules through the “Gateway Installation List.” If your vehicle lacks CANbus, you’ll need to manually select the appropriate chassis code to initiate a scan. While there isn’t a comprehensive official list of CANbus-equipped vehicles, your car’s user manual or a reliable online resource for your specific model might provide this information.

  • Incomplete Module Lists: The predefined list of modules associated with a specific chassis code in VCDS isn’t always exhaustive. It’s possible to have modules in your car not included in this list. This isn’t necessarily an error; it’s often due to variations in model years and optional equipment. You can still manually select and access these modules if you know their address. For instance, the Immobilizer might not be listed but is often accessible through the manual selection menu.

  • Unreachable Modules: During an auto-scan, VCDS might skip certain modules, reporting them as “unreachable.” This often occurs when a module is not present in a specific vehicle configuration or if there’s a communication issue. The predefined module list within a chassis code serves as a general guideline, not an absolute representation of every possible module configuration.
